Does Ubuntu 13.10 run well on Alienware 14 laptops? My specs are:

- Processor: 4th Generation Intel Core i7-4700MQ Processor (6M Cache, up to 3.4GHz)
- Memory: 8GB DDR3L at 1600 MHz(2 x 4G)
- Hard Drive: 750GB 7200RPM SATA 6Gb/s
- Video card: NVIDIA GeForce GT 750M with 16B GDDR5.

The only potential issue would be the Graphics card. That particular card uses Optimus which has been known to cause issues with Ubuntu and other Linux distributions. If the bios allows you to turn off Optimus and specify either Nvidia or Intel as the graphics card there should not be an issue.

The other items that can cause issues are:

  • Web Camera
  • Sound Card
  • Backlit Keyboard
  • Special Function Keys

Does your system have any of those items?

If you already own the system or have access to one you could try booting to an Ubuntu live CD to see how things work.
